Pittsylvania County may close ABC store over tax money fight
Pittsylvania County may close ABC store over tax money fight

If members of the Pittsylvania County Board of Supervisors get their way, the county’s only ABC store will shut its doors.  That’s because the state kept the county’s annual liquor-sale reimbursement funds to balance the budget for the coming fiscal year, County Administrator Dan Sleeper said.

Bedford considering reverting to town
Bedford considering reverting to town

City of Bedford and Bedford County officials are negotiating the possibility of changing the city’s status to town status.
If it happens, Bedford City would become the state’s third locality since 1988 to revert to a town, said Bill Hoy, the county’s public information officer.

Flavored Meth found multiple times in NRV
Flavored Meth found multiple times in NRV

Police in Galax have found strawberry-flavored methamphetamine two times in the last few months.  State police believe the flavoring is added to get rid of the drug’s bitter taste and/or to mask the odor
